Radio-Frequency Identification

RFID tags are tiny chips that emit a signal that an RFID reader can read. This signal contains information about the item to which it is attached.

You can use this information to track the item’s location and trigger automated tasks such as order picking or restocking. RFID tags can help you to save time and improve accuracy in your warehouse operations.

Dynamic Picking Systems

Dynamic picking systems use an order management system to generate pick tickets. It is based on order priority and routes those pick tickets to the appropriate selectors. This system can help to optimize your warehouse workflow and improve efficiency.

This system can also help you to improve your merchandise storage density and efficiency while reducing your picking costs. Besides, a dynamic picking system can help you to reduce your picking errors.

Using Rack Labels and Barcodes

It can help you track your inventory and ensure everything is in its proper place. When you use rack labels and barcodes, you can scan the barcodes to see what is on each shelf.

You can also use rack labels to say where items should be stored. It can help you keep your warehouse organized and running well.
